Question High or low imped injectors????

Ok I have a 88 Vert Built 3/1988... I've been searching and found that between 86-87 N/A injectors are Red Low imped squared with a center notch ... Now on 88's there High imped but not all are high imped due to vin splits and and date of production. (Sorry I worked in dealerships as a tech "VW and Saturn" and in the parts department made it easier on all the techs to know what part was what.) On the car are Red Squared offset notched injectors, So are they High imped, or Low imped, I have the resistor box to my knowledge. The 4 wired box that plugged under the Air box heres pics so you'll see I need to know, if so I'll get the injector low imped injectors for my engine swap. If there high and all is good I can continue and just get my Wiring harness and use the S5 injectors. Originally Posted by DeMoe Aurelius
Thanks Satch So I guess that makes my injectors High Impedance!!! Thanks for the help
You could always use the ohm meter to measure the impedance of the injectors and your first pic might be the Air Bypass relay which would have four wires that are BR/Y, R/Y, B, and B/W.
